summ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Seifert <soap@gentoo.org>2017-11-06 08:10:43 +0100
committerDavid Seifert <soap@gentoo.org>2017-11-06 08:10:43 +0100
commitdb01d59aa45c2be75b088ed5ae41cd6a1baa8811 (patch)
treec27bd6119ad301bf47a2afc7da110b2280491077 /media-sound/audacious/audacious-3.9.ebuild
parentmedia-libs/adplug: Update to EAPI 6 (diff)
downloadgentoo-db01d59aa45c2be75b088ed5ae41cd6a1baa8811.tar.gz
gentoo-db01d59aa45c2be75b088ed5ae41cd6a1baa8811.tar.bz2
gentoo-db01d59aa45c2be75b088ed5ae41cd6a1baa8811.zip
media-sound/audacious: Readd support for GTK+3
Package-Manager: Portage-2.3.13, Repoman-2.3.4
Diffstat (limited to 'media-sound/audacious/audacious-3.9.ebuild')
-rw-r--r--media-sound/audacious/audacious-3.9.ebuild18
1 files changed, 13 insertions, 5 deletions
diff --git a/media-sound/audacious/audacious-3.9.ebuild b/media-sound/audacious/audacious-3.9.ebuild
index 464c12ddd859..8d0969f7e2fb 100644
--- a/media-sound/audacious/audacious-3.9.ebuild
+++ b/media-sound/audacious/audacious-3.9.ebuild
@@ -13,7 +13,9 @@ if [[ ${PV} == *9999 ]]; then
inherit autotools git-r3
EGIT_REPO_URI="https://github.com/audacious-media-player/audacious.git"
else
- SRC_URI="http://distfiles.audacious-media-player.org/${MY_P}.tar.bz2"
+ SRC_URI="
+ !gtk3? ( http://distfiles.audacious-media-player.org/${MY_P}.tar.bz2 )
+ gtk3? ( http://distfiles.audacious-media-player.org/${MY_P}-gtk3.tar.bz2 )"
KEYWORDS="~amd64 ~x86"
fi
@@ -21,8 +23,8 @@ SRC_URI+=" mirror://gentoo/gentoo_ice-xmms-0.2.tar.bz2"
LICENSE="BSD-2"
SLOT="0"
-IUSE="gtk nls qt5"
-REQUIRED_USE="^^ ( gtk qt5 )"
+IUSE="gtk gtk3 nls qt5"
+REQUIRED_USE="^^ ( gtk gtk3 qt5 )"
RDEPEND="
>=dev-libs/dbus-glib-0.60
@@ -30,7 +32,8 @@ RDEPEND="
>=x11-libs/cairo-1.2.6
>=x11-libs/pango-1.8.0
virtual/freedesktop-icon-theme
- gtk? ( x11-libs/gtk+:2 )
+ gtk? ( x11-libs/gtk+:2 )
+ gtk3? ( x11-libs/gtk+:3 )
qt5? (
dev-qt/qtcore:5
dev-qt/qtgui:5
@@ -43,6 +46,11 @@ PDEPEND="~media-plugins/audacious-plugins-${PV}"
src_unpack() {
default
+
+ if use gtk3; then
+ mv "${MY_P}"{-gtk3,} || die
+ fi
+
[[ ${PV} == *9999 ]] && git-r3_src_unpack
}
@@ -60,7 +68,7 @@ src_configure() {
econf \
--disable-valgrind \
--enable-dbus \
- $(use_enable gtk) \
+ $(use_enable $(usex gtk gtk gtk3) gtk) \
$(use_enable nls) \
$(use_enable qt5 qt)
}